The Medical Scribe, also known as Clinical Informatics Specialist (CIS), plays a crucial supportive role in Oak Street Health’s primary care teams. The position is tailored for individuals interested in entering healthcare professions, including pre-med students, those pursuing health informatics, public health, medical coding, or healthcare administration. This full-time role offers valuable on-the-job learning opportunities within a clinical environment. Medical Scribes work closely with primary care providers (PCPs), assisting them by preparing accurate and specific clinical documentation during patient visits. This critical function enables PCPs to focus on delivering exceptional care without the pressure of real-time note-taking.

Medical Scribes accompany providers during patient encounters, documenting detailed notes such as history of the present illness, physical exams, assessment, and care plans. They assign appropriate ICD-10 and CPT codes to ensure compliance and correct billing. Moreover, they support clinical documentation improvement by utilizing population health data and maintain communication with providers to identify and address care gaps. Beyond documentation, they provide administrative support by placing orders, managing referrals, and helping with various tasks that contribute to the smooth operation of the care team.

Scribes at Oak Street Health receive extensive training on clinical workflows, electronic health records, value-based care, and coding standards, enabling them to become indispensable members of the care team. The role demands strong listening, typing, and communication skills, along with adaptability to new technologies and workflows. Job Duties

  • Documenting patient encounters including history, assessment, plan, and physical exam
  • Assigning appropriate CPT and ICD-10 codes
  • Preparing after-visit summaries
  • Consulting with providers for accurate clinical documentation
  • Requesting and reviewing medical records to improve documentation
  • Supporting daily huddles and clinical documentation reviews
  • Placing orders and referrals and addressing tasks for the care team
  • Supporting the care team with additional clinical documentation responsibilities
